From a critically acclaimed biographer, an engrossing narrative of Robert Louis Stevenson¿s life, a story as romantic and adventurous as his fiction Robert Louis Stevenson (1850¿1894) is famed for Treasure Island, Kidnapped, and Strange Case of Dr. Jekyll and Mr. Hyde, but he published many other novels and stories before his death at forty-four. Despite lifelong ill health, he had immense vitality; Mark Twain said his eyes burned with ¿smoldering rich fire.¿ Born in Edinburgh to a family of lighthouse engineers, Stevenson set many stories in Scotland but sought travel and adventure in a life as romantic as his novels. ¿I loved a ship,¿ he wrote, ¿as a man loves burgundy or daybreak.¿ The adventures were shared with his free-spirited American wife, Fanny, with whom he moved to the South Pacific.
